Q: Is 51,086,342 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 51,086,342 is a composite number.

Why is 51,086,342 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 51,086,342 can be evenly divided by 1 2 29 58 880,799 1,761,598 25,543,171 and 51,086,342, with no remainder.

Since 51,086,342 cannot be divided by just 1 and 51,086,342, it is a composite number.
